What are the 3 most used golf clubs?

According to most golfers, the putter, wedges, and driver, in that order, are the most used golf clubs.

Which golf clubs do I really need?

There are several clubs you'll need including the putter, the pitching wedge, the sand wedge, the driver, the three, five, seven, and nine irons, and the three wood. These are the minimum that most golfers need to play the game.

What clubs should beginners carry?

Part 1: What you need to know about clubs Instead, start with a driver, a putter, a sand wedge (it's the club that has an "S" on the sole or a loft of 54 to 56 degrees) and supplement those with a 6-iron, an 8-iron, a pitching wedge, and a fairway wood or hybrid with 18-21 degrees of loft.Apr 30, 2018

What is a complete set?

The main similarity is what you’ll get. Typically, a complete set will come with a driver, a fairway wood, a hybrid or two, a set of irons (4-PW), a sand wedge, a putter, and a golf bag.
